Описание:

"More research-based teaching" is the cure-all answer so many people give when asked how we can most effectively improve education today.

Every year thousands of research papers are published, some of which contradict each other. Schools that adopt and drop new reforms with every new research fad find themselves wasting resources and burning out. How can school leaders discern which trends are essential to school improvement? How can busy educators know which research is worth investing time in? What does the research look like in a real classroom, practiced by a real teacher?

In this thorough, enlightening, and comprehensive book, Carl Hendrick and Robin Macpherson ask 18 of today's leading educational thinkers to distill the most up-to-date research into effective classroom practice in 10 of the most important areas of teaching. Brought to an American audience for the first time, it's an indispensable primer for every teacher and school leader who wants to practice what good research says really works. Contributors:

Contributors

  • Assessment, Grading and Feedback: Dylan Wiliam & Daisy Christodoulou
  • Behavior: Tom Bennett & Jill Berry;
  • Classroom Talk and Questioning: Martin Robinson & Doug Lemov
  • Learning Myths: David Didau & Pedro de Bruyckere
  • Motivation: Nick Rose & Lucy Crehan
  • Psychology and Memory: Paul Kirschner & Yana Weinstein
  • Special Educational Needs: Jarlath O Brien & Maggie Snowling
  • Technology: Jose Picardo & Neelam Parmar
  • Reading and Literacy: Alex Quigley & Dianne Murphy

Описание: Years ago, I was invited to a church to do a multimedia presentation on research I had done in Harlem, NY and Paterson, NJ on the Five Percent Nation, aka the Nation of Gods and Earths. The meeting was open to the community and held at a large Baptist church in Paterson. The audience of about 75-80 was comprised mostly of Christians (many in church clothes), so it was a bit of a surprise when four young men dressed full street-style came in about halfway through the presentation. Five Percenters They sat in the back pew on the right side and suffice it to say, things got inter'sting. Here I was, presenting my findings about their group to the saints and now to these 4 young men as members of that group. Generally speaking, Five Percenters don't do church; they side with Islam - specifically the Nation of Islam. We had a Q&A afterwards during which one of the 4 young men stood up, wanting to clarify and/or challenge some elements in the presentation. The youn boul came across stridently enough to prompt several of the saints to ask him to sit down. He didn't (whew ) and I responded as best and as splangkna-etically as I could (the Lord enabling) to his concerns. The young man seemed okay with what he heard in my response and sat down. After a few more questions, the meeting came to a close. As the gathering dispersed, the four Five Percenters came to the front of the church and a few others in attendance and I began dialoguing with them. It was a delightful and amicable interchange. A couple of nearby brothers (suits and ties - deacons? elders?) saw the conversation as an evangelism opportunity, came over and started asking the young men about their salvation. Fair question with (what seemed to me) an obvious answer, but the convo just wasn't there yet. The deacons meant well but their effort nipped the conversation in the bud and the Five Percenters left. To be perfectly clear: we the saints gathered that night needed to look beyond outward appearances, listen beneath the surface to hear what makes hearts beat, learn how incarnationally close we really are in this sojourn together, so as to love those we cast as the "other" (in this case, them four youn bouls).I cannot forget what happened that evening. The interactions, actions and reactions that took place made an indelible impression, goading me forward to try and figure out how we saints can better bridge the gap between the church and street culture. TGTS 2.0 is a response to what happened that evening.This jawn is for spiritual entrepreneurs - people hyped to explore the places where they live, move and have their being, looking to do what one of the pioneer spiritual entrepreneurs, the Apostle Paul, did as he moved around Athens before heading to the Areopagus (Acts 17:16-34). Описание:

This book is the first part of a comprehensive study of Wittgenstein’s conception of language description. Describing language was no pastime occupation for the philosopher. It was hard work and it meant struggle. It made for a philosophy that required Wittgenstein’s full attention and half his life. His approach had always been working on himself, on how he saw things. The central claim of this book is that nothing will come of our exegetical efforts to see what Wittgenstein's later philosophy amounts to if his work on describing language is not given the place and concern it deserves. The book shows what his philosophy might begin to look like in the light of critical questions around his interest to see the end of the day with descriptions, and these things only.
